Introduction
When looking to hire cleaning contractors in Jasper, GA, homeowners are often concerned with understanding the potential costs involved. While various factors can influence the final bill, most customers can expect to pay between $18.9 and $22 per hour for cleaning services. This typical range provides a good starting point for budgeting your cleaning needs.
However, the full spectrum of hourly rates for cleaning contractors in Jasper, GA, can stretch from $18.9 to $50 per hour. This broader range accounts for highly specialized services, premium providers, or unique cleaning requirements that go beyond standard house cleaning. Knowing these figures upfront can help you compare quotes effectively and choose a service that aligns with both your budget and your cleaning expectations.

Key Cost Factors
- Type of Cleaning Service: Basic recurring cleaning will generally cost less than a deep clean or move-in/move-out cleaning, which often requires more time and resources.
- Size of Your Home: Larger homes naturally require more time and effort to clean, which can increase the overall cost. Some contractors may price by square footage, ranging from $0.05 to $0.15 per square foot.
- Frequency of Cleaning: Regularly scheduled cleanings (weekly, bi-weekly) often come with a lower hourly rate or discounted package pricing compared to one-time cleanings.
- Condition of Your Home: A home that is exceptionally dirty or hasn't been cleaned in a long time will likely take longer and could incur higher costs.
- Additional Services: Specialized tasks such as window washing, carpet cleaning, oven cleaning, or organization services can add to the total cost.
- Contractor Experience and Reputation: Highly experienced and top-rated cleaning companies, like those offering premium services, may charge higher rates due to their expertise and guaranteed quality.

Tips for Hiring
- Get Multiple Quotes: Contact several cleaning contractors to compare their pricing structures and what's included in their services. Don't be afraid to ask for a breakdown of their rates.
- Clarify Services Included: Ensure you understand exactly what cleaning tasks are covered in the quoted price to avoid surprises. Some contractors may have specific lists for basic, deep, or specialized cleans.
- Check References and Reviews: Look for reviews on platforms like Angi or Yelp to gauge the reputation and reliability of potential cleaning services in Jasper, GA.
- Discuss Your Needs: Clearly communicate your specific cleaning expectations and any areas of concern to the contractor. This helps them provide an accurate quote and ensures your needs are met.
